Artemis Bryan is a theatrical and costume designer working in the greater Philadelphia area Their work is focused on meticulous construction, extensive research, and is the result of years of studying historical fashion and trends.

They currently attend Harcum College, as well as doing freelance illustration, costume design and construction

The Harcum Fashion Department was fortunate to be able to host Fashion Group International’s Communique event. The evening’s panelists included Renee Hill, designer of Harx4, Jen Su, TV host and Sunday Times contributor, Rory Zeidman, stylist at Kirna Zabete, and designer Prajje Oscar.

Students from RET210 Trend Analysis and Fashion Forecasting class design press kits for Philly Fashion Week designers. Three were selected by the designers, and were given to VIPs, influencers and members of the press like Paper Magazine editor, Mickey Boardman.

Senior Fashion Design student, Briana Ruffin walked off the Philly Fashion Show Runway on September 21 with a first-place win in the student competition. Her modern and cool upcycled look beat competitors from every fashion school in Philadelphia!
